Why Apartment Buildings Face Unique Drainage Challenges

Uniondale’s housing stock includes numerous multi-family buildings constructed between the 1950s and 1970s, and these properties share common plumbing nightmares. Unlike single-family homes, apartment buildings deal with exponentially more water usage flowing through shared drain lines. When you’ve got four to eight units connected to the same main sewer line, you’re looking at cooking grease from multiple kitchens, hair from numerous showers, and the occasional “flushable” wipe that absolutely isn’t flushable. Traditional snaking might punch a hole through the blockage, but it leaves layers of buildup clinging to pipe walls—buildup that catches more debris and creates another clog within weeks. A residential hydro jetting service, by contrast, uses high-pressure water streams (typically 3,000-4,000 PSI) to completely scour pipe interiors clean, removing decades of accumulated grease, soap scum, and mineral deposits.

What Makes Hydro Jetting Different from Traditional Methods?

Think of the difference this way: snaking is like poking a stick through a snowdrift to create a path, while hydro jetting is like using a flamethrower to eliminate the entire drift. The hydro jetting process involves inserting a specialized hose with a multi-directional nozzle into your building’s cleanout access point. As water blasts out at pressures strong enough to cut through tree roots (a common problem in older Uniondale neighborhoods with mature landscaping), it simultaneously propels the hose forward through the pipe while the reverse jets scour the pipe walls. The entire process typically takes 2-4 hours for a standard apartment building, depending on the severity of blockages and the total length of sewer lines requiring treatment.

How to Know When Your Apartment Building Needs Emergency Hydro Jetting

Not every slow drain requires calling in the heavy artillery, but certain warning signs indicate you’re past the point of simple fixes. Watch for these red flags:

  • Multiple units reporting issues simultaneously: If three or more apartments experience drainage problems at once, you’re dealing with a main line blockage
  • Recurring clogs in the same location: When you’ve snaked the same drain twice within three months, there’s substantial buildup that snaking can’t address
  • Sewage backing up into lower-level fixtures: This indicates a serious main line obstruction requiring immediate professional intervention
  • Gurgling sounds from multiple drains: Air trapped behind blockages creates these noises throughout your building’s plumbing system
  • Foul odors from drains: Persistent sewage smells suggest organic matter accumulating in pipes—a perfect hydro jetting candidate

Understanding Hydro Jetting Cost for Uniondale Apartment Buildings

Let’s talk numbers, because budgeting matters when you’re managing rental property. In the Uniondale area, commercial hydro jetting services for apartment buildings typically range from $450-$900 for standard drain cleaning, with prices climbing to $800-1,500 if you need sewer line hydro jetting for main lines extending to the street connection. These costs vary based on several factors: the accessibility of your cleanout points, the total linear feet of pipe requiring treatment, and whether you need emergency hydro jetting service outside regular business hours (expect a 50-75% premium for 2 AM emergencies). Before you balk at these prices, consider this: a single emergency plumbing call might run $200-300, and if you’re dealing with monthly recurring clogs, you’re spending $2,400-3,600 annually on temporary fixes. Professional hydro jetting typically keeps apartment building drains clear for 18-36 months, making it substantially more cost-effective long-term.

Questions to Ask Before Hiring a Hydro Jetting Contractor

Not all plumbing companies in the 11553 area have equal hydro jetting capabilities, and choosing the wrong contractor can lead to damaged pipes—particularly in older buildings with cast iron or clay sewer lines. Here’s what you need to ask potential contractors:

  1. Do you perform video camera inspections before hydro jetting? Reputable companies always inspect pipe conditions first to identify cracks, collapses, or deterioration that could worsen with high-pressure water
  2. What PSI rating do you use, and can you adjust pressure? Older pipes need lower pressure (2,500-3,000 PSI) while newer PVC can handle 4,000+ PSI
  3. Are you licensed for commercial work in Nassau County? Apartment buildings require commercial licensing, not just residential credentials
  4. What’s included in your quoted price? Confirm whether camera inspection, multiple cleanout access points, and disposal fees are bundled or extra
  5. Do you offer maintenance contracts for multi-family properties? Many companies provide discounted rates for scheduled annual or bi-annual service

Preventing Future Blockages in Your Apartment Complex

While hydro jetting delivers remarkable results, you can extend the time between services with smart preventive measures. Institute a strict no-grease-down-drains policy and provide educational materials to tenants about proper waste disposal. Consider installing drain screens in all units to catch hair and food particles. Schedule routine maintenance inspections, and keep detailed records of which units generate the most problems—chronic offenders may need individual attention or lease enforcement regarding proper plumbing use.
